Abstract | Experiments were carried out by reacting H2 gas with N2 hydrate at a temperature of 243 K and a pressure of 15 MPa. The characterizations of the reaction products indicated that multiple H2 molecules can be loaded into both large and small cages of structure II clathrate hydrates. The realization of multiple H2 occupancy of hydrate cages under moderate conditions not only brings new insights into hydrogen clathrates but also refreshes the perspective of clathrate hydrates as hydrogen storage media. |
